Dotfuscator Professional Edition, Version 4.9.7700 – Release Date June 4, 2012

  • Improved string encryption techniques.
  • Initial support for .NET 4.5 applications.
  • Support for Silverlight 5 applications.
  • Support for following Type Forwarding metadata.
  • Warning added when injecting analytics into Windows Phone applications that do not have required capabilities set in their manifest.
  • Better support for Unicode Surrogates.
  • Directory Packages have better support for using the {configdir} macro.

Functional Changes:

  • Assembly-level unhandled exception tracking is disabled for input libraries, this is to prevent an issue where an instrumented library could cause a non-instrumented host application to exit prematurely.
  • Analytics injection is currently disabled for WinRT applications.

Resolved Issues Concerning:

  • Custom Markup Extensions in Silverlight XAML will no longer cause a build error, however the extension type itself may still need to be excluded from renaming.
  • Correctly picks up satellite assemblies for the new cultures added in .NET 4.0
  • The “owner type” editors for various attribute settings now correctly reflect and retain their settings.
  • Will no longer mangle XAP package names containing unicode characters.
  • Various fixes to packaging.
  • Various fixes to prevent crashing.